Gulp 入门指南import a { color: red; } ## 使用 gulp 构建一个项目 本章将介绍 • gulp-watch-path • stream-combiner2 • gulp-sourcemaps • gulp-autoprefixer 并将之前所有章节的内容组合起来编写一个前端项目所需的 gulp 代码。 你可以在 nimojs/gulp-demo 查看完整代码。 若你不了解npm请务必阅读npm模块管理器 安装模块较多,请耐心等待,若⼀直安装失败可使⽤npm.taobao.org npm install gulp-uglify gulp-watch-path stream-combiner2 gulp-sourcemaps gulp-minify-css gulp-au toprefixer gulp-less gulp-ruby-sass gulp-imagemin gulp-util --save-dev src/js/log.js: Unexpected token eof «undefined», expected punc «,» plugin: gulp-uglify ## gulp-sourcemaps 本文档使用 看云 构建 gulp 入门指南 JS 压缩前和压缩后比较 // 压缩前 var log = function (msg) { console.log('0 码力 | 36 页 | 275.87 KB | 2 年前3
TypeScript Handbook(中文版)
Uglify 首先安裝Uglify。因为Uglify是用于混淆你的代码,所以我们还要安裝vinyl-buffer和gulp-sourcemaps来支持sourcemaps。 npm install --save-dev gulp-uglify vinyl-buffer gulp-sourcemaps 修改gulpfile文件如下: TypeScript Handbook(中文版) var gulp = dist/bundle.js ## Babel 首先安装Babelify和ES2015的Babel预置程序。和Uglify一样,Babelify也会混淆代码,因此我们也需要vinyl-buffer和gulp-sourcemaps。默认情况下Babelify只会处理扩展名为.js,.es,.es6和.jsx的文件,因此我们需要添加.ts扩展名到Babelify选项。 npm install --save-dev0 码力 | 557 页 | 7.48 MB | 2 年前3
TypeScript 4.0 使用手册
首先安装Uglify。因为Uglify是用于混淆你的代码,所以我们还要安装vinyl-buffer和gulp-sourcemaps来支持sourcemaps。 1. npm install --save-dev gulp-uglify vinyl-buffer gulp-sourcemaps ## 修改gulpfile文件如下: var gulp = require('gulp'); er和gulp-sourcemaps。默认情况下Babelify只会处理扩展名 为 .js , .es , .es6 和 .jsx 的文件,因此我们需要添加 .ts 扩展名到Babelify选项。 npm install --save-dev babelify@8 babel-core babel-preset-es2015 vinyl-buffer 1. gulp-sourcemaps ##0 码力 | 683 页 | 6.27 MB | 2 年前3
共 3 条
- 1













